Examine Lawn Sprinkler Head Positioning



Examining the positioning of your lawn sprinkler heads is crucial for keeping an also water circulation throughout your yard. Misaligned heads can result in over-saturated locations or dry spots, squandering water and hurting your grass. Start by transforming on your system and observing the spray pattern. If you see any heads spraying in the incorrect instructions or missing areas, it's time to adjust. Carefully spin or rearrange the lawn sprinkler heads so they direct toward the areas that need insurance coverage. Confirm they're at the appropriate height, as well-- heads hidden also reduced will not disperse water efficiently. After making modifications, run your system once more to confirm that all locations obtain appropriate protection. Regular checks such as this can greatly improve your lawn's health and wellness.

Repair Service Methods Review



When you've determined the leakage resource in your automatic sprinkler, it's time to take on the repair. Begin by turning off the water to stay clear of any mess while you work. A waterproof sealant or tape might do the trick if you're dealing with a little opening. For bigger leaks, you'll likely need to remove the harmed section of pipe and change it with a brand-new item. Ensure here to make use of the appropriate fittings and sealants to guarantee a limited fit. Do not forget to examine the repair service by transforming the water back on progressively. Maintain an eye on the fixed area for a couple of days to confirm the leakage is entirely settled. With these approaches, you can restore your sprinkler system's effectiveness.

Repairing Malfunctioning Shutoffs



When your sprinkler system's shutoffs start to malfunction, it can disrupt your whole irrigation configuration, leading to completely dry spots in your yard or overwatering in some areas. Examine for noticeable signs of damage, like leaks or splits.

Following, shut off the supply of water and take apart the shutoff to examine its internal elements. Seek dust or debris that may be obstructing its procedure. Clean the elements with water and a brush, and replace any kind of broken parts, such as diaphragms or seals.


After reconstructing, turn the water back on and check the valve. Make sure it's opening and closing correctly. If it still does not operate, consider replacing the entire valve to recover your system's efficiency.


Maintaining Your Lawn Sprinkler System for Long Life



To assure your sprinkler system lasts for several years, it's important to perform regular maintenance. Beginning by inspecting your system regularly for leakages or damaged parts. Even a little leakage can squander water and raise your expense. Readjust the spray heads to validate they're targeting your yard and not the pathway.


Following, clean the filters and nozzles to stop blockages that can interfere with water flow. You should also inspect for any obstructions, like dirt or particles, that could block water from reaching your plants.




Do not fail to remember to change your watering timetable seasonally; this keeps your landscape healthy without overwatering. Additionally, think about winterizing your system if you live in colder environments to stop freezing damage.

How Often Should I Inspect My Lawn Sprinkler?



You must check your automatic sprinkler a minimum of twice a year, ideally in spring and fall. Normal checks assist recognize leakages, clogs, or busted elements, guaranteeing your system works efficiently and keeps your landscape healthy.


Can I Winterize My Lawn Sprinkler Myself?



Yes, you can winterize your lawn here sprinkler on your own. Just drain the pipelines, strike out the lines with an air compressor, and protect revealed parts. It's a simple procedure that'll secure your system from freezing damage.


What Tools Do I Need for Sprinkler Repairs?



For sprinkler repair work, you'll need a couple of necessary devices: a wrench, pliers, a screwdriver set, Teflon tape, and an energy blade. Having these handy makes dealing with leaks or replacing parts a lot easier.
